Birth Defects and Causes

Certain birth defects can occur as a result of changes in genes or the chromosomes. These disorders can be passed down from parents who have these disorders or result from new mutations occurring in a fertilized egg. These issues can alter the way the body functions or develops. These genetic issues can be minor or severe.

There are also birth defects that are caused by the environmental factors during the fetal stage. These include chemicals and toxins like those found in industrial solvents like benzene, trichloroethylene (used in dry cleaning) and perchloroethylene (used to strip paint and in painting and degreasing of metals). These can include exposure to heavy metals, such as mercury, arsenic and lead used in manufacturing and power plants. These toxic substances, also known as teratogens, can cause serious harm to a growing baby.

Medical professionals can cause birth defects through negligence. For example they might fail to diagnose or treat a mother's condition during pregnancy, or even after the child is delivered. A doctor could be negligent if he or prescribes medication that could cause a birth defect, or in a way that is not appropriate for the medication. Medical malpractice claims can be filed against the doctor responsible for the negligence. A birth injury lawsuit could be filed against a business that places a pregnant worker in a situation where they are exposed to an unsafe substance.
